2006 KAWASAKI BRUTE FORCE™
750 4X4i
KAWASAKI’S FLAGSHIP 4X4 RETURNS IN STUNNING NEW
COLOR
The
Brute Force™ 750 4x4i, the ultimate 4x4 all-terrain
vehicle (ATV) powered by Kawasaki’s awe-inspiring
V-twin engine, has returned for 2006 and it’s sporting
an all-new color.
In addition to popular Aztec Red
and Woodsman Green, and two camouflage patterns,
the Brute Force 750 4x4i is now available in all-new
Galaxy Silver, further highlighting the aggressive
angular lines of this Kawasaki flagship.
Simply put, the Brute Force 750
4x4i is the most powerful, high-performance model
in its class, offering a superior balance of rider
comfort and convenience features. Built with adventure
enthusiasts and sportsmen in mind, it’s cloaked
in aggressive bodywork and powered by the largest
V-twin engine on market, and it utilizes a fully
independent rear suspension (IRS) system.
The Brute Force 750 4x4i is powered
by Kawasaki’s revolutionary 90-degree, four-stroke
V-twin engine. Displacing 749cc, it features Electrofusion-plated
aluminum cylinders, a reverse-facing air intake,
34mm downdraft carburetors, straight intake tracts,
and four valves per cylinder. It also features a
high-efficiency radiator mounted high in the chassis
where it is best protected from mud and debris.
To assist with braking, the engine
features the Kawasaki Engine Brake Control, which
helps to slow the ATV when traversing steep downhills.
The Brute Force 750 4x4i transfers
power from its V-twin engine to the wheels through
a continuously variable transmission (CVT) featuring
high and low range, plus reverse, and by pressing
a button on the handlebar, the rider can also select
two- or four-wheel-drive operation.
In four-wheel-drive mode, the Brute
Force utilizes a limited-slip front differential,
which eases steering effort under most riding conditions.
The rider can also engage the Variable Front Differential
Control to deliver torque equally to the right and
left front wheels for maximum traction.
The front drive shafts of the Brute
Force feature ATV Cardan joints – an industry first.
Similar to U-joints, Cardan joints help absorb torque
fluctuations to the drive shaft, and its lightweight
design helps to reduce vibration.
The rear final gear case and sealed
rear braking system have been redesigned in conjunction
with the new IRS. Smaller and more compact, the
gear case is extremely rugged and efficient.
Dual front discs and Kawasaki’s
highly acclaimed sealed rear braking system provide
maximum stopping power for the Brute Force 750 4x4i.
The rear braking system’s internal components are
completely sealed to protect them from mud, dust
and debris, and its compact size provides for more
ground clearance than a conventional rear disc brake
system.
The
Brute Force 750 4x4i utilizes a simple, yet sturdy
double-cradle frame made of tubular steel, and features
front dual A-arms and IRS. The front dual A-arms
have adjustable shocks with 6.7 inches of travel,
while the IRS features a leading torsion bar and
provides 7.9 inches of travel. By utilizing a combination
of needle bearings and ball joints in the lower
rear A-arms, the IRS provides smooth suspension
action for high stability and excellent rider comfort.
The Brute Force 750 4x4i gives the
rider 10.6 inches of ground clearance and it rides
on aggressive 12-inch tires. Rider position on the
Brute Force 750 4x4i is upright and comfortable,
enhancing the rider’s ability to scan the horizon,
and the automotive-style instrument panel is positioned
vertically to make it easy to read.
The bodywork and front grille of
the Brute Force are big, strong and
tough-looking. Made of
Thermo-Plastic Olefin, the plastic has a high-gloss
appearance and is scratch-resistant.
Other features include the ATV industry’s
first four-bulb headlights, and storage compartments
located in the left and right front fenders.
The Brute Force 750 4x4i features
full-sized floorboards and a large, comfortable
seat. To enhance chassis balance, the large 5.4-gallon
fuel tank is positioned beneath the seat.
The Brute Force can carry a combined
weight of 264 pounds on its cargo racks and has
a tow rating of 1,250 pounds.

FEATURES
Engine
- 90-degree V-twin engine displaces 749cc
– the largest, most powerful engine in its class
- Straight intake tracts and 34mm downdraft
carburetors enhance power delivery throughout
the rpm range
- Air for the continuously variable transmission
(CVT) and airbox enter from a reverse-facing
snorkel located beneath the handlebars to help
protect against water and mud
- Access to the airbox is simplified by removing
only one cover
- Radiator is compact and placed high in the
chassis for better protection against mud and
debris
- Aluminum cylinders are Electrofusion-plated
for light weight, long wear and excellent heat
dispersion
- Rare-earth magnets in the generator are
highly efficient and compact, contributing to
reduced engine width
- Engine can be started in any gear when the
rear brake is applied
- Electronically controlled Kawasaki Engine
Brake Control helps to slow the ATV when traversing
steep downhills Transmission/Selectable Four-wheel-drive
- CVT features high and low ranges, plus reverse
- Rider can select two- or four-wheel-drive
operation by pressing a button located on the
handlebar
- Limited-slip front differential reduces
steering effort under normal four-wheel drive
operation, while Variable Front Differential
Control to permits rider to distribute torque
equally to left and right front wheels for maximum
traction Cardan joints on drive shafts absorb
torque fluctuations and reduce vibration
Chassis
- Double-cradle frame is made of sturdy, tubular
steel
- Chassis provides 10.6 inches of ground clearance
- Dual A-arm front suspension feature adjustable
shocks and 6.7 inches of travel
- Independent rear suspension provides the
best balance of rider comfort and handling at
low to medium speeds, and provides 7.9 inches
of travel
- Upper and lower front A-arms and lower rear
A-arms utilize a combination of needle bearings
and ball joints for smooth suspension action,
high stability and excellent rider comfort
Brakes
- Dual front disc brakes with two-piston calipers
and Kawasaki’s sealed, oil-bathed, multi-disc
rear brake system provide maximum stopping power
Bodywork/Ergonomics
- High-gloss Thermo-Plastic Olefin is scratch
resistant
- Convenient storage compartments are located
in the right and left front fenders
- Four-bulb 40-watt headlights provide maximum
lighting power for nighttime rides
- Rider position is upright for enhanced comfort
- Automotive-style instruments are mounted
upright in conjunction with the rider position
SPECIFICATIONS*
- Engine: Liquid-cooled, 90-degree,
four-stroke V-twin
- Valve system: SOHC, four valves per
cylinder
- Displacement: 749cc
- Starting system: Electric
- Bore x stroke: 85 x 66mm
- Compression ratio: 8.8:1
- Carburetion: (2) Keihin CVKR-34
- Ignition: Digital DC-CDI
- Transmission: Continuously variable
belt-drive transmission with high and low range,
plus reverse, and Kawasaki Engine Brake Control
- Final drive: Selectable four-wheel
drive with Variable Front Differential Control,
shaft
- Frame: Double-cradle, tubular steel
- Front suspension / wheel travel:
Dual A-arm / 6.7 in.
- Rear suspension / wheel travel: Fully
Independent, dual A-arm / 7.9 in.
- Front tires: AT25x8-12
- Rear tires: AT25x10-12
- Front brakes: Dual hydraulic discs
with 2-piston calipers
- Rear brake: Sealed, oil-bathed, multi-disc
- Overall length: 86.3 in.
- Overall width: 46.3 in.
- Overall height: 49.2 in.
- Wheelbase: 50.5 in.
- Ground clearance: 10.6 in.
- Seat height: 36.8 in.
- Lighting: (4) 40W headlights, 5W
taillight, 21W stoplight
- Rack capacity, front / rear: 88 /
176 lbs.
- Towing capacity: 1,250 lbs.
- Dry weight: 604.2 lbs.
- Fuel capacity: 5.4 gal.
- Instruments: Speedometer, odometer,
dual trip meters, clock, hour meter, fuel gauge,
2x4/4x4 indicator, neutral indicator, reverse
indicator, low fuel warning light, low oil warning
light
- Colors: Woodsman Green, Aztec Red,
Galaxy Silver
